About The Role

Our Balfour Beatty Highways business has a terrific opportunity for a Procurement Manager to join our £1.2 billion Lower Thames Crossing project, consisting of 43 bridges, including viaducts, 17km of complex Highways construction, complex utility diversions, and a scheme-wide, industry leading approach to carbon reduction. Balfour Beatty Highways maintain, manage and operate major highway networks across the UK and support local authorities creating communities where people want to live, work and play.

The Procurement Manager as part of the wider Procurement Function will be expected to work with other members of the LTC Project team to ensure the delivery of the LTC Procurement Strategy as well as delivering Procurement activity which is conducted in line with the Main Contract requirements, business’s objectives, strategy and processes.

What you’ll be doing

  • Ensure project requirements are met, and best value contracts are negotiated to meet and exceed targets.
  • Produce project specific Procurement Strategies for agreement with internal and external stakeholders.
  • Develop and implement individual package procurement plans to ensure project specific constraints are considered to maintain security of supply and optimise added value.
  • Draw on technical knowledge and lead the production of package ITT’s, drawing the necessary information from other disciplines within the team (operations, planning, design, quality).
  • In line with the Project Procurement Strategy lead multi-disciplinary sourcing teams through ITT process recommending the best supplier utilising the Balfour Beatty ITT procurement software (Jaggaer).
  • In conjunction with the Commercial team facilitate the negotiation of package specific terms and conditions and agree with the wider business where applicable.
  • Negotiate agreements for the Project that support on time delivery and meet Safety & Sustainability requirements.
  • Develop key relationships with business stakeholders and strategic supply partners to improve business.
  • Identify areas for improvement to continually drive performance and business results.
  • Conduct business review meetings with key stakeholders to assess risk, review future strategies, and identify potential cost down and improvement opportunities.
  • Provide periodic reporting for management on purchasing, controls and processes.
  • Teach and educate managers and associates about procurement process control.
